Located in Jackson, Georgia, the City of Commerce (Old Water Supply Lake) Dam, also known as Marlow Lake Dam, is a local government-owned structure primarily used for recreation.

This dam, designed by the City Engineer, is classified as an Earth dam with a buttress core type and stands at a height of 19 feet with a hydraulic height of 12 feet. With a storage capacity of 71 acre-feet, this dam covers a surface area of 6 acres within an unknown drainage area.
Despite its low hazard potential and moderate risk assessment, the City of Commerce (Old Water Supply Lake) Dam has not been inspected or rated for its condition. With uncontrolled spillways and outlet gates, the dam lacks certain safety features but continues to serve its recreational purpose for the community.
